The Importance of Risk-based Quality Management, Centralized Monitoring, and Strategic SDV/SDR Sampling

What does clinical trial monitoring have in common with growing a field of corn? Tune into this week’s podcast episode to find out!

Amy Kroeplin (Sr. Director Centralized Monitoring, RBQM Global Process Owner, PPD™ clinical research business of Thermo Fisher Scientific), Shailesh Madel (Director, Clinical Risk Management, ICON plc), and Nicole Stansbury (Sr. Vice President, Global Clinical Operations, Premier Research) join the podcast to discuss the importance of risk-based quality management, centralized monitoring, and strategic SDV/SDR sampling strategies.

They dive deeper into the unique roles of SDV and SDR, different methods of implementing SDV/SDR sampling strategies, and the industry imperative to increase centralized monitoring adoption.
